The cost of car insurance could increase by as much as ten per cent over the course of the year, it has been claimed.
According to Sean Gardner of MoneyExpert.com, the increased cost of car insurance is putting pressure on people who are already struggling with rising prices in other walks of life.
Those who find themselves in such a situation should shop around for a better car insurance deal, he stated.
Mr Gardner said: "It is worrying that when faced with an increase in car insurance premiums of more than double the rate of inflation so many drivers just shrug their shoulders and accept it."
He added that by shopping around for car insurance, drivers could lessen the impact of rising petrol prices .
Yesterday, Graeme Trudgill, technical and corporate affairs executive for the British Insurance Brokers' Association, claimed that car insurance policies are available to suit all budgets.
